The 2022 Domaine Claude Dugat Gevrey-Chambertin is a Pinot Noir from one of Burgundy's most iconic domaines. Based in the village of Gevrey-Chambertin, Domaine Claude Dugat has earned an international cult following for its tiny production, old-vine holdings and meticulous attention to detail. The estate's wines are renowned for combining concentration, precision and extraordinary ageing potential, making them some of the most sought-after bottles in the Côte de Nuits. The fruit for this village-level Gevrey-Chambertin comes from several old-vine parcels across the appellation. Gevrey-Chambertin is often regarded as the most structured and powerful of Burgundy's great villages, producing wines that balance dark-fruited intensity with complexity and finesse. The warm and highly successful 2022 vintage delivered exceptional fruit quality, producing wines with remarkable concentration while retaining freshness and balance. The wine opens with aromas of black cherry, wild blackberry and red plum, layered with notes of violet, rose petal, baking spice and subtle forest floor nuances. On the palate, it is medium- to full-bodied, with a concentrated core of ripe red and dark fruit supported by vibrant acidity. Fine-grained tannins provide structure and depth, while the old-vine fruit contributes impressive persistence and complexity. The finish is long, mineral-driven and exceptionally refined. Claude Dugat's village Gevrey-Chambertin is widely regarded as one of the benchmark village wines of Burgundy, often displaying a level of intensity and ageing potential that rivals many Premier Cru bottlings. The generosity of the 2022 vintage adds an extra dimension of richness and approachability while preserving the precision and terroir expression for which the domaine is famous. "The 2022 Gevrey-Chambertin Village has a lively bouquet of brambly red fruit tinged with sous-bois and redcurrant pastilles. Quite delicate and nicely focused. The fresh palate is relatively spicy on the entry and very well balanced, with a little more intensity on the finish than expected. Yet, it retains wonderful composure. - Vinous |
